Having problems connecting to any WLAN. My home WLAN is set up as with no security or MAC addres filtering.

When searching for available WLAN from the N80 I can see my network. When trying to connect via the internal or Opera browser I get the an error message saying "WLAN: Unable to connect to WLAN no WLAN network found"

I have tried the following with no luck:

1. Set router to broadcast SSID and configure N80 to look at this chanel
2. Added N80 MAC address to router
3. SET N80 IPv4 IP settings to WLAN network range (Router: 192.168.2.1 N80: 192.168.2.5)

Changing some of the N80 settings results in a different error message, something like "....No gateway response"

Really don't know what else to try - can anyone help with this issue? Or does anyone know of any Nokia support channels?
